A 74-year-old retired police sub-inspector (PSI) was arrested on Monday, 14 August, for sexually harassing a seven-year-old girl at his house in Sultan Nagar in the Shivajinagar area of East Bengaluru.

The accused, identified as Abdul Hanif, owns the house where the victim’s family was staying as a tenant, the local police said.

The incident

According to the cops, the incident occurred on Sunday evening.

The retired sub-inspector stays with his family on the ground floor, while the first floor of his three-storeyed house in Sultan Nagar was occupied by his daughter and her family.

Hanif had let out the remaining floor to a family from Nagawara about two weeks ago. The main earning of this family was the vehicle-spare-part business, the police said.

On Sunday, guests had come to the tenants’ house and the kids were playing on their floor, from where a ball had fallen to the ground floor.

The seven-year-old reportedly went down the stairs to retrieve the ball when the accused 74-year-old lured her with toys and took her into his house.

“The ground floor has a kitchen and a dining room, while the living room — where the accused took the victim — is on the first floor,” a senior police officer told South First.

Since the little girl did not return for quite some time, her family started to search for her and found the girl with the elderly man inside his house.

The family members then took the girl back to their house. As they were casually speaking with her, she revealed that the “uncle” was a “bad” person.

When they pressed her further, the seven-year-old revealed that the man had kissed her and also touched her private parts, the police said.

The minor also told her family that when she objected to his bad touch and told him that she would complain to her parents, she was threatened and slapped, the cops added.

Police complaint

Infuriated by the revelations, the family of the victim confronted Hanif and questioned him, but he kept denying all the charges.

As the closest police station was Bharathi Nagar, the family headed there and tried to register a complaint.

However, the cops there told the family that their house fell under the Shivajinagar Police Station limits, which they would have to approach.

By then, a huge crowd had gathered in front of Hanif’s house and tense moments prevailed. The police arrived at Hanif’s house to bring the situation under control.

The family of the victim then lodged a complaint with the Shivajinagar police, who registered a case under sections of the Protection of Children from Sexual Offences (POCSO) Act as well for sexual harassment and criminal intimidation under the Indian Penal Code (IPC). They arrested Abdul Hanif on Monday.

“The accused is a retired police sub-inspector who had served at a few police stations in the Bengaluru Rural districts. He has been booked under Section 8 of the POCSO Act and Sections 354 (sexual harassment) and 506 (criminal intimidation) of the IPC, and was arrested,” a senior police officer told South First.

“After all standard operating procedures and protocols involving POCSO cases were followed, the accused was produced before a magistrate and remanded in judicial custody,” added the officer.
